What Is the Cost of Living Near Waco?

Understanding the cost of living near Waco is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Obituary Central.
Waco's Cost of Living Index is approximately 84.7 (15.3% less expensive than US average; 9.0% less than TX average). Central TX city (Baylor Univ., Magnolia), affordable. WTS. When planning your budget based on a salary from Obituary Central,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$850 - $1,300+ A significant portion of Obituary Central sal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$240 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ation Limited local transit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$650+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,070 - $3,370+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
